Summary
Predicted to enable PDZ domain binding activity and identical protein binding activity. Involved in regulation of dendrite morphogenesis. Predicted to be located in neuronal cell body and synapse. Predicted to be active in cell surface. Is expressed in several structures, including cranium; embryo mesenchyme; genitourinary system; jaw; and retina. Human ortholog(s) of this gene implicated in cleft lip and cleft palate. Orthologous to human SDC2 (syndecan 2). [provided by Alliance of Genome Resources, Apr 2022]
